首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

NativeScript Firebase已初始化

是指使用NativeScript框架开发移动应用,并已经成功初始化了Firebase服务。Firebase是Google提供的一种云端服务平台,可以帮助开发者构建高质量的移动应用。它提供了丰富的功能和工具,包括实时数据库、云存储、认证、云函数、消息推送、分析和测试等。

NativeScript是一个用于构建跨平台移动应用的开源框架。通过使用JavaScript或TypeScript编写代码,开发者可以使用NativeScript构建原生应用,同时充分利用底层操作系统的特性。与传统的混合应用开发框架相比,NativeScript能够更好地与设备硬件和原生API进行交互,提供更好的性能和用户体验。

在NativeScript中使用Firebase可以为移动应用添加强大的后端功能。Firebase提供的实时数据库是一种实时同步的NoSQL数据库,可以轻松存储和同步应用程序的数据。云存储功能可以用于存储和管理用户上传的文件和媒体资源。认证功能可以轻松集成用户登录和注册系统。云函数允许开发者运行自定义的后端代码,处理数据和业务逻辑。消息推送功能可以向应用用户发送推送通知。分析和测试功能可以帮助开发者监控和优化应用的性能和用户行为。

在使用NativeScript开发移动应用时,可以通过以下步骤来初始化Firebase服务:

  1. 首先,在Firebase官方网站上创建一个账号并登录。
  2. 创建一个新的Firebase项目,并为其命名。
  3. 在项目设置中,添加一个Android或iOS应用,并提供应用的包名或Bundle ID。
  4. 下载并将生成的Google服务配置文件(google-services.json或GoogleService-Info.plist)添加到NativeScript项目中的相应位置。
  5. 在NativeScript应用的入口文件(比如app.js或main.ts)中,引入并初始化Firebase模块。

以下是一些腾讯云的相关产品和对应的链接地址,可以结合使用NativeScript和Firebase来构建移动应用:

  1. 云数据库COS:腾讯云对象存储(Cloud Object Storage,COS)是一种存储海量文件的分布式存储系统。它提供了高可靠性、高可扩展性和低成本的存储解决方案。链接地址:https://cloud.tencent.com/product/cos
  2. 腾讯云服务器CVM:腾讯云服务器是一种可供应商和开发者使用的弹性云服务器。它提供了高性能的计算能力、可靠的存储容量以及安全的网络环境。链接地址:https://cloud.tencent.com/product/cvm
  3. 云函数SCF:腾讯云云函数(Serverless Cloud Function,SCF)是一种无服务器架构,可以让开发者只关注业务逻辑的实现而无需关心服务器的管理。链接地址:https://cloud.tencent.com/product/scf
  4. 云存储COS:腾讯云云存储(Cloud Object Storage,COS)是一种分布式存储服务,提供了海量数据存储和访问能力,并支持多种存储方式和协议。链接地址:https://cloud.tencent.com/product/cos
  5. 人工智能AI:腾讯云人工智能(Artificial Intelligence,AI)服务提供了包括图像识别、语音识别、自然语言处理等在内的多个人工智能能力。链接地址:https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券